Q. Where should one observe I’tikaaf during the last 10 days of Ramadhan?
Kamran Ejaz,
(LONDON)
A. The best of places for I’tikaaf, for males, is Masjid ul Haraam, in Makkah tul Mukarramah; the next best place is Masjid ul Nabawi (Sallallaahu Alayhi Wasallam) in Madinah tul Munawarrah and after that comes Bayt ul Muqaddas in Jerusalem. Thereafter, comes the Jamia Masjid in one’s own town and the last but not least comes the Masjid nearest to one’s home. Imam Abu Hanifah (Alayhi Rahmah) stipulates that the Masjid should be one where the daily fiv prayers are performed, while, Imam Abu Yusuf (Alayhi Rahmah) and Imam Muhammad (Alayhi Rahmah) are with the view that any Masjid can be entered for I’tikaaf even if there is no regular Salaah with Jama’ah.
